Customer Tech Service Rep

Job Title: Customer Tech Service Rep Location: Casper, WY 82601 Status: Full Time, Employee Job Category: Customer Support/Client Care Relevant Work Experience: 2+ to 5 Years Address: Casper, WY 82601 Reference Code: 13689BR.1072 Description:Enter and maintain customer and inter-division quotations and sales orders, providing accurate and correct materials and services, prices and discounts, delivery and mode of shipment and conditions of sale - Initiate a variety of actions with regard to inventory and equipment, supplies, repair services, shipping, manufacturing requests, expediting engineering work requests, product delivery, etc. for sales order fulfillment and purchase of accessory equipment - Manage all other aspects of quotation and sales order management and processing - Be a liaison between customers and other company departments - manufacturing, procurement, engineering, and project management - to ensure timely and accurate completion of quotations and order fulfillment - Determine product availability, including investigating inventory conversion and substitution opportunities - Coordinate customer/third party activities per terms of the purchase order, including engineering design reviews and production review and witness points - Possess working knowledge of conventional and multi-bowl surface wellhead systems (including mud-line systems where applicable), surface christmas tree systems, blow-out preventers and other drill through equipment.Qualifications:High school diploma or general education degree (GED) 1-3 years oil field experience. Computer skills in Excel and word.Salary/Benefits: Salary commensurate with experienceAlong with a competitive salary Cameron offers attractive benefits, including: Medical * Dental * Vision * Life Insurance * 401K Investment Plan * Profit Sharing Plan * Pension Plan * Flexible Spending Accounts * Education Reimbursement * Long-Term Disability * Short-Term Disability * Paid Holidays * Relocation Benefits (where applicable)Job Location: CASPER, WYJob Number: RUSACMRN254-617683Company URL: http://www.c-a-m.comCompany Profile:Cameron (NYSE:CAM) is a leading provider of flow equipment products, systems and services to worldwide oil, gas and process industries. Leveraging its global manufacturing, sales and service network, Cameron's 10 operating divisions work with drilling contactors, oil & gas producers, pipeline operators, refiners and other process owners to control, direct, adjust, process, measure and compress pressures and flows. The company generates annual bookings in excess of $4 billion with more than 12,500 employees and is headquartered in Houston, Texas.
